Caring for Your Zebra Finches
As soon as you have actually gotten your zebra finches, appropriate care is essential for their well-being. Here are some key aspects to consider:
Diet and Nutrition
A balanced diet plan is essential for the health of zebra finches. They mostly eat seeds, but a well-rounded diet likewise includes:
- Fresh Fruits: Apples, oranges, and berries.
- Vegetables: Leafy greens, carrots, and bell peppers.
- Protein Sources: Hard-boiled eggs or commercially offered protein supplements.
Social Needs
Zebra finches are extremely social creatures. To keep them pleased and healthy, it is recommended to keep them in pairs or small groups. Solo finches can become lonesome and stressed, resulting in health complications.
Health and Maintenance
Routine check-ups with an avian vet are recommended to guarantee your birds are healthy. Expect signs of disease, such as lethargy, changes in eating practices, or sagging wings. Tidy the cage often to prevent the spread of germs and other pollutants.
Frequently Asked Questions
1. Can I keep only one zebra finch?
While it is possible, it is not recommended. Zebra finches prosper on social interaction, so having at least one companion for them is ideal.
2. Just how much do zebra finches cost?
The rate can differ depending upon where you buy them. Expect to pay between ₤ 10 and ₤ 25 for a single finch from a family pet shop, while breeders might charge anywhere from ₤ 20 to ₤ 100 for specific mutations.
3. How big should the cage be?
A good guideline of thumb is to have a cage that is at least 24" x 18" x 18". The more space, the better, as zebra finches like to fly and check out.
4. How often do zebra finches need to be fed?
Offer fresh food and tidy water every day. Get rid of uneaten food daily to keep the cage tidy and prevent wasting.
5. Are zebra finches noisy?
Zebra finches are typically considered to be fairly peaceful, but they do chirp and sing, particularly when pleased. Sound levels can differ based on their environment and level of social interaction.
